bash

SSH接続先のファイルをSCPコマンドでポートを指定して送受信

送信

-P #portNumber

scp -Pxxx filename name@hostname :~/

ポート番号指定のオプションは小文字でなく大文字の-Pである。

コロン以下に転送先ホストのディレクトリを指定できる。

例ではfilenameをリモートサーバーのホームディレクトリに転送している。

受信の場合

scp -Pxxx name@hostname:/home/name/Desktop/hoge.txt ./

例ではリモートサーバー側デスクトップのhoge.txtをローカルサーバーのカレントディレクトリに送っている。

また、ファイルだけでなくディレクトリごと送受信するには、オプション -r を足してディレクトリ名を指定する。

Linuxで複数のファイルの末尾にワンライナーで文字列を追記する方法前のページ

tmuxのssh接続先のtmuxにプレフィクス(prefix)キーシグナルを送る方法次のページ

関連記事

  1. Linux

    巨大なcsvファイルをデータベースに入れるrubyスクリプト

    1億2千万行のcsvデータをデータベースに保管したくなったので、rub…

  2. mac

    SafariやFirefoxでAnalyticsが読み込めない時の原因

    先日MacbookのデフォルトブラウザをFirefoxからSafari…

  3. HTML & CSS

    css3のドロップシャドウについて解説メモ

    css3から画像や文字にドロップシャドウの適用が可能になりました。…

  4. bash

    Linuxで複数のファイルの末尾にワンライナーで文字列を追記する方法

    たとえばあるディレクトリの中にtext1.txt,text2.tx…

  5. Linux

    Linux-UbuntuでのSubversionのインストールと使い方

    最近GitHubの方に現を抜かしていたせいで、Subversionの使…

コメント

  1. この記事へのコメントはありません。

  1. この記事へのトラックバックはありません。

PAGE TOP